The problem that people are having is that all the pros are also cons. Yes, kids are getting out, in the masses even, but they are glued to their phone still. Yay, they got off their couch and PS4, just to grab another device and be glued to it. Sure, they are getting out, but they are not playing being active or experiencing nature. Most are driving to a location then standing using their finger. There are also hacks that people use to trick their GPS. I have even seen ads on Kijiji for people offering to walk peoples phones to help hatch eggs. One person tied their phone to their ceiling fan to get footsteps all day. There are several people that use it as a fun addition to life, such as the 2 above members posted. But there are masses that are obsessed over it. They are moving like zombies through towns not worried about their own safety.

Here is a good video of a larger issue. One that is already happening.


Yes, I know about this game. I downloaded it to try. It is very addicting. Our Gym is at an old still active mill on the edge of town on a highway road. There are no sidewalks and it is across from the beer store and a bar. Kids walk down the street with their phone in their face.
